0-1年:夯实基础
1.Java基础(Java异常分类及处理+Java反射+Java注解+Java内部类+Java泛型+Java序列化+Java复制)
2.并发编程(线程池+生命周期+锁+阻塞队列+CAS等)
3.JVM基础(线程+JVM内存区域+JVM运行时内存+垃圾回收与算法+GC+IO/NIO+类加载)
4.设计模式(23种设计模式)
5.SQL基础与优化
6.HTTP/TCP协议
7.算法与数据结构
- Java算法(二分查找+排序算法+回溯算法等)
- 一致性算法(Paxos+Zab+Raft+NWR+Gossip+一致性Hash)
- 数据结构(栈+队列+链表+散列表+排序二叉树+红黑树+B树+位图)
8.Redis
完整版《阿里内部Java突击宝典》请转发+关注,点击这里免费领取
1-3年:合格的程序员
1.JVM基础调优
2.常见框架源码(Spring+SpringMVC+Mybatis)
3.消息中间件(MQ+Kafka)
4.微服务
5.Netty
完整版《阿里内部Java突击宝典》请转发+关注,点击这里
4-5年:提升技术广度与深度
1.性能调优
2.微服务
3.分布式场景问题

4.项目实战
- 高仿小米商城项目
- Alibaba订单管理系统项目
- API监控系统
完整版《阿里内部Java突击宝典》请转发+关注,点击这里免费领取
网友评论